Essential Qualifications to Become a Medical Coder


Medical coding is a vital part of healthcare, with accurate documentation and the smooth processing of insurance claims being its main priorities. For doing medical code work, a high school diploma or equivalent must be at least obtained. However, possession of such certification improves the job prospects. Among the most professionally respected certifications are the CPC or CCS, which clears the candidate of medical terminologies, ICD-10-CPT, and HCPCS coding systems. How do I stay updated on medical coding changes?

How to Stay Updated on Medical Coding Changes Modern healthcare delivery is dynamic and as a result so is medical coding. This is why coders are sharply perched to detect any changes, so that to avoid missing accuracy or non-compliance. Probably the most effective means of information flow is using sources like the American Medical Association (AMA) and the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S) to review updates frequently. The former publish yearly updates on the CPT, ICD-10 , and HCPCS codes that are crucial for documenting and billing processes. Coders can get up-to-date information by subscribing to their newsletters or attending free webinars. Another good approach is to become a member of professional bodies like AAPC or AHIMA. The following organizations provide a rich resource, giving information as to the industry changes, training sessions, as well as professional forums used to discuss the changes in coding.
